Henry worked for 8 days, Jack worked for 9.5 days while Steffi worked for 6.5 days to complete a project. If the amount earned f
trasher [3.6K]

Answer:

The ratio in which the amount is shared is 16:19:13

Step-by-step explanation:

The given parameters are;

The number of days Henry worked = 8 days

The number of days Jack worked = 9.5 days

The number of days Steffi worked = 6.5 days

The sharing formula for the amount earned for the project = The ratio of the number of days worked by each one

The total number of days worked by all three = 8 days + 9.5 days + 6.5 days = 24 days

The fraction of the total number of days Henry worked = (8 days)/(24 days) = 1/3 = 16/48

The fraction of the total number of days Jack worked = (9.5 days)/(24 days) = 19/48

The fraction of the total number of days Steffi worked = (6.5 days)/(24 days) = 13/48

Therefore. the ratio in which the amount is shared = 16:19:13 (which is the same as the ratio of the number of days worked)
